Final 23-man squad
Goalkeepers:
Francis Uzoho (Anorthosis Famagusta, Cyprus);
Ikechukwu Ezenwa (Katsina United);
Daniel Akpeyi (Kaizer Chiefs, South Africa)
Defenders:

Olaoluwa Aina (Torino FC, Italy);
Abdullahi Shehu (Bursaspor FC, Turkey);
Chidozie Awaziem (Caykur Rizespor, Turkey);
William Ekong (Udinese FC, Italy);
Leon Balogun (Brighton & Hove Albion, England);
Kenneth Omeruo (CD Leganes, Spain);
Jamilu Collins (SC Padeborn 07, Germany)
Midfielders:

Mikel John Obi (Middlesbrough FC, England);
Wilfred Ndidi (Leicester City, England);
Oghenekaro Etebo (Stoke City FC, England);
John Ogu (Hapoel Be’er Sheva, Israel)
Forwards:

Ahmed Musa (Al Nassar FC, Saudi Arabia);
Victor Osimhen (Royal Charleroi SC, Belgium);
Moses Simon (Levante FC, Spain);
Henry Onyekuru (Galatasaray SK, Turkey);
Odion Ighalo (Shanghai Shenhua, China);
Alexander Iwobi (Arsenal FC, England);
Samuel Kalu (Girondins Bordeaux, France);
Paul Onuachu (FC Midtjyland, Denmark);
Samuel Chukwueze (Villarreal FC, Spain)
Rohr and the players will fly out to Ismaily, Egypt on Sunday afternoon, to complete the final phase of camping.
The Eagles will face Senegal in their last warm-up fixture this weekend.
